Harlan County man dies in wreck

Staff Report

A Bledsoe man died from injuries he sustained when he wrecked in Leslie County on Sunday.

Leslie County Sheriff’s Deputy Kevin Short said Jimmy Holbrook, 62, appeared to have driven his pickup over a bridge coming to rest in a creek bed.

“I was called to the scene at approximately 9 p.m. on Sunday,” said Short. “The wreck occurred on KY 2008 near the Cedar Chapel community in Leslie County. Upon my arrival, the Bledsoe Volunteer Fire Department was already on the scene. I observed a Toyota truck on its top in the creek bed with Mr. Holbrook trapped inside the vehicle.”

Short said the bridge was a small one-lane structure with no railings. He said there were no other passengers in the vehicle.

“From what the family said, Mr. Holbrook was on his way to a local coal mines to pick his wife up from work,” said Short.

Also assisting at the scene were Stinnett Volunteer Fire Department, Transtar Ambulance Service and the Leslie County Coroner’s Office.
